Worcester Academy

81 Providence Street
Worcester, MA 01604
Since 1834, Worcester Academy has been creating life-changing experiences for students, families, and the community.
Our exceptional faculty inspires students to dig deeper and put forth effort that builds perseverance, character, and world-readiness.
Our students are engaged, empowered, and equipped to "Achieve the Honorable", now and throughout their lives.

Quick Stats (2025)

  • Grades: (51³Ô¹ÏÍø Students) 9-12, PG
  • Grades: (Day Students) 6-12, PG
  • Enrollment: 508 students
  • Yearly Tuition (51³Ô¹ÏÍø Students): $56,000
  • Acceptance rate: 65%
  • Average class size: 14 students
  • Application Deadline: Jan. 15 / rolling
  • Source: Verified school update

School Notes

  • Worcester Academy accreditations: NEASC, AISNE, NAIS, TABS
  • Sample of notable school alumni/alumnae:
    • Cole Porter, 1909 - Broadway composer
    • Jim Davis, 1962 - Chairman, New Balance Athletic Shoe
    • John F. Dryden, 1857 - Founder Prudential Insurance, U.S. Senator
    • Jonathan Starr, 1994 - Financial executive and philanthropist
    • Alingon Mitra, 2004 - Comedian
    • Kaz Grala, 2017 - Stock car racing driver
    • Aliyah Boston, 2019 - Nation’s top-ranked college women’s basketball player, USC. 2022 NCAA Women's Basketball Champion
    • H. Jon Benjamin, 1984 - Actor, comedian
    • Jordan Lucas, 2012 - NFL Player, Super Bowl LIV Champion
    • Jessica Phillips, 1989 - Stage & screen actress
  • School Motto: Achieve the Honorable
  • School Mascot: Oskee

Frequently Asked Questions

How much does Worcester Academy cost?
Worcester Academy's tuition is approximately $56,000 for boarding students.
What is the acceptance rate of Worcester Academy?
The acceptance rate of Worcester Academy is 65%, which is higher than the boarding school average of 64%.
Who are famous alumni from Worcester Academy?
Worcester Academy famous alumni include: Cole Porter, 1909, Jim Davis, 1962, John F. Dryden, 1857, Jonathan Starr, 1994, Alingon Mitra, 2004, Kaz Grala, 2017, Aliyah Boston, 2019, H. Jon Benjamin, 1984, Jordan Lucas, 2012 and Jessica Phillips, 1989.
What sports does Worcester Academy offer?
Worcester Academy offers 18 interscholastic sports: Alpine Skiing, Baseball, Basketball, Crew, Cross Country, Cross Country Running, Field Hockey, Football, Golf, Ice Hockey, Lacrosse, Soccer, Softball, Swimming, Tennis, Track, Track and Field and Volleyball.
What is Worcester Academy's ranking?
Worcester Academy ranks among the top 20 boarding schools for High # of AP/advanced courses offered.
When is the application deadline for Worcester Academy?
The application deadline for Worcester Academy is Jan. 15 / rolling (applications are due on Jan. 15 but additional applications are reviewed year-round as space permits ).
